Symptom
• "CANNOT PLAY" appears on the display.
• "NO USB" appears on the display.
• The unit cannot detect the USB device.
• Correct characters are not displayed
(e.g. album name).
• While playing a track, sound is
sometimes interrupted.
• Bluetooth device does not detect the
unit.
• The unit does not detect the Bluetooth
device.
• The unit does not make pairing with the
Bluetooth device.
• Echo or noise occurs.
• Phone sound quality is poor.
• The sound is interrupted or skipped
during playback of a Bluetooth audio
player.
• The connected audio player cannot be
controlled.
*
2
For Bluetooth operations, refer also to the instructions supplied with the Bluetooth Adapter.
Remedy/Cause
• Connect a USB device that contains tracks encoded in an
appropriate format.
• Connect the USB device again.
This unit can only display letters (upper case), numbers, and
a limited number of symbols. (See page 44.)
The tracks have not been properly copied into the USB
device.
Copy tracks again into the USB device, and try again.
The unit can be connected with one Bluetooth cellular phone
and one Bluetooth audio device at a time.
While connecting a device, this unit cannot be detected from
another device. Disconnect currently connected device and
search again.
• Check the Bluetooth setting of the device.
• Search from the Bluetooth device. After the device detects
the unit, select "OPEN" on the unit to connect the device.
(See page 24.)
• Enter the same PIN code for both the unit and target
device.
• Select the device name from "SPECIAL," then try to
connect again. (See page 25.)
• Try to pair/connect from the Bluetooth device.
Adjust the microphone unit's position.
• Reduce the distance between the unit and the Bluetooth
cellular phone.
• Move the car to a place where you can get a better signal
reception.
• Reduce the distance between the unit and the Bluetooth
audio player.
• Disconnect the device connected for "BT-PHONE."
• Turn off, then turn on the unit.
• Connect the player again, when the sound is not yet
restored.
Check whether the connected audio player supports AVRCP
(Audio/Video Remote Control Profile).
(Operations depend on the connected audio player.)
